I ran a couple tests with the stock game, starting Asiatic careers with an S-18 then getting the "new construction" offer, both times it was a Porpoise which did default to bow gun.

Since I've never fiddled with RSRDC or RFB I can only speculate about that, but I would GUESS (theory only, no evidence to support it) that one of these crewmember slots modifications with the special abilities hacks might be a factor. Or might not.

Looking at the file sizes for my mod of NSS_Porpoise.upc and the one from TMO, I note that mine is 65,763 bytes and the TMO is 65,957 bytes. In notepad with status bar enabled mine shows 2029 lines, TMO has 2032 which would suggest three lines of data have been added someplace. Obviously it would take a while to find out where and what. And if RSRDC has some bug in it elsewhere causing this I have no way to test that. What you could try is activate TMO and RSRDC, then my mod last, overwriting whatever changes the other two made to the UPC files. If there are special crewmen abilities or something in one of those you would lose them, but at least you'd be guaranteed a bow deck gun.
